on the title to order - huge discounts TV ON DVD: 20th Century Fox has decided to release the two seasons of The Addams Family in three sets. Fair enough. This volume gives you episodes from season one and the first episodes of season two for a total of 21 episodes so this would be the DVD set I'd recommend if you're considering buying only one. Of course, true fans will want all three volumes, right? One stand out feature on these this discs is the commentary one one episode by Steve Cox who wrote the book about the show. I mentioned Steve's excellent commentary on The Beverly Hillbillies a while back in the Blog and his ruminations here are incisive and entertaining, full of fascinating facts and trivia. I wanted more! The added 'commentaries' on several episodes by Thing and Cousin Itt are as irritating and unnecessary as they are bizarre. Why not have more of Steve Cox? I could sit and listen to his stories all day. There's also a mini-documentary on the show that features AF experts and the show's star John Astin, who looks great by the way. I'm glad to see he's still working but why isn't he seen more on TV? The packaging is very attractive and the prints are pristine; it's almost like watching the show for the first time. Classic TV lovers should be very pleased with this brand new release. TV on DVD Reviews: |
